Dr. Phil Home Is Not Part Of $30 Million Divorce Deal
5:41 pm, August 12th, 2010
As Gossip Cop previously reported, Dr. Phil recently put his home up for sale, and – contrary to reports – it wasn’t a sign he was divorcing wife Robin.
In actuality, the couple was selling because they bought another home to live together.
Leave it to supermarket tabloid National Enquirer to claim that the new house is really just part of a fabricated “divorce deal” by which the couple lives on opposite sides of the reported $30 million mansion.
The mag alleges Robin is itching to divorce the famous TV doctor, but he wants “to control the timing.”
An unnamed source explains, “Phil came up with a secret plan. Robin has agreed to it and will temporarily stay in the marriage.”
So what’s the plan exactly?
“Phil bought the biggest house he could find, and he and Robin will lead separate lives, even sleeping in different wings of the new mansion,” the supposed insider continues. “When his show ends and they’re ready to officially split, Robin will receive the house as part of their divorce.”

And when they don’t split, the Enquirer will be hoping this story is long forgotten. How convenient.
Not so conveniently, a source close to the doctor assures Gossip Cop that the claim is “ridiculous,” noting how divorce rumors have swirled around the couple for years — yet they remain happily together.
